Basis of Presentation

 

2.Basis of Presentation

 

In the opinion of management, the Company’s condensed consolidated financial statements reflect all adjustments, which are of a normal recurring nature, necessary for a fair statement of the results for the periods presented in accordance with United States of America’s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(“U.S. GAAP”). The results of operations for the interim periods presented are not necessarily indicative of results for the full year.

 

Certain information and footnote disclosures normally included in the annual consolidated financial statements prepared in accordance with U.S. GAAP have been condensed or omitted. These unaudited condensed consolidated financial statements should be read in conjunction with the Company’s audited consolidated financial statements and notes thereto included in the Annual Report.

 

The information presented in the accompanying condensed consolidated balance sheet as of December 31, 2021 has been derived from the Company’s audited consolidated financial statements. All other information has been derived from the Company’s unaudited condensed consolidated financial statements for the three months ended March 31, 2022 and March 31, 2021.

 

Principles of Consolidation

 

The condensed consolidated financial statements include the accounts of the Company and our then wholly-owned subsidiaries, MTI Instruments and SCI, as of March 31, 2022. All intercompany balances and transactions are eliminated in consolidation.

 

Change in Par Value

 

Unless otherwise noted, all capital values, share and per share amounts in the condensed consolidated financial statements have been retroactively restated for the effects of the Company’s change in par value from $0.01 to $0.001, which became effective after the redomestication to the State of Nevada on March 29, 2021.

 

Reclassification

 

 Certain prior year amounts have been reclassified for consistency with the current year presentation. These reclassifications had no effect on the reported results of operations or net assets. The reclassifications relate to the presentation of discontinued operations and a correction of an error.

 

Correction of an Error

 

The Company recorded cash preferred dividend distributions of $630 thousand in the our Annual Report presentation as an increase within accumulated deficit. However, in the absence of retained earnings, cash dividends should generally be charged to Additional-Paid-in Capital (“APIC”). This treatment is supported by Accounting Standards Codification (“ASC”) 480-10-S99-2, which requires accretion of redeemable preferred stock to be charged to APIC in the absence of retained earnings. As the Company did not have accumulated profit (i.e.: absence of retained earnings), the preferred cash dividends should have been charged to APIC.
